Output 3c895e27c36cd27e61cd4ff16a99c3e680b943c46e25793280a2a383db07bad6:0

value
403512124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4a912a113a0926f567599e95717dfb92b52e89 OP_EQUAL
address
3EUorQhJA2A24yHAkVdGcEz9KCbhKj5khR
transaction
3c895e27c36cd27e61cd4ff16a99c3e680b943c46e25793280a2a383db07bad6
confirmations
341766
spent
true